Does this sound natural "recommended as of" or "recommended since" ?
This is the text:
Convert the configuration entries to the new format that is recommended as of MailChecker version 1.3
Context:
I'm talking about converting the configuration entries in a configuration file.
I'm not sure about "that is recommended as of" part. Should it be "that is recommended since version 1.3 of MailChecker" instead?
MailChecker is the name of a software.
